Am I suited to being an Employment Consultant with APM?

We find people with a background in delivering great customer service such as retail, call centre operators, hospitality, consulting, business development, and administration are well suited to this role. Your desire to help people and meet business objectives will make you a good fit for an Employment Consultant role. We provide full training, and we'll help you turn your skills into a new career in Employment Services.

What you will be doing...

Source employment opportunities for your job seekers

Helping job seekers identify their skills, abilities and secure employment

Delivering ongoing outstanding customer service to job seekers and employers

Increasing job seekers’ capacity for employment through training and other support services

Creating and implementing a joint job plan with the job seeker to support a clear pathway to employment

Building relationships with local employers and community organisations

To be considered, you will have...

Eligibility to work in Australia

A current driver’s licence and a comprehensively insured vehicle

Willing to complete a Criminal History Check

Able to pass a Working with Children Check

Ability to work Monday to Friday - 8:30am to 5:00pm
